What Makes a Great Ginger Beer for a Mexican Mule?

  • Bold Ginger Flavor: The ginger beer should be assertive but not overpowering, providing a spicy backbone to the cocktail.
  • Balanced Sweetness: A subtle sweetness complements the spicy ginger and balances the acidity of the lime.
  • Fizziness: The carbonation adds a lively effervescence that enhances the overall experience.
  • Natural Ingredients: Opt for ginger beers made with real ginger and natural flavors to ensure a genuine taste.

Top 10 Ginger Beers for a Mexican Mule

1. Fever-Tree Premium Ginger Beer: A classic choice with a vibrant ginger flavor, balanced sweetness, and crisp carbonation.
2. Q Ginger Beer: Known for its intense ginger kick, Q Ginger Beer adds a spicy punch to your Mexican Mule.
3. Gosling’s Ginger Beer: A rich and flavorful ginger beer with a hint of sweetness, perfect for those who prefer a bolder experience.
4. Reed’s Extra Ginger Beer: A spicy and aromatic ginger beer with a pronounced ginger flavor that will stand out in your cocktail.
5. Bundaberg Ginger Beer: A well-balanced ginger beer with a subtle sweetness and a refreshing finish.
6. Canada Dry Ginger Ale: A classic ginger ale with a milder ginger flavor, providing a lighter option for your Mexican Mule.
7. Barritt’s Ginger Beer: A unique ginger beer with a combination of spicy ginger and floral notes, adding complexity to your cocktail.
8. Blenheim Ginger Ale: A premium ginger ale with a smooth, balanced flavor that complements the other ingredients harmoniously.
9. Schweppes Ginger Ale: A refreshing and widely available ginger ale with a subtle ginger flavor and a crisp finish.
10. Crabbie’s Original Ginger Beer: A traditional ginger beer with a spicy, full-bodied flavor that will add depth to your Mexican Mule.

Q: Can I use ginger ale instead of ginger beer in a Mexican Mule?
A: Ginger ale has a milder ginger flavor and less carbonation, which may result in a less satisfying Mexican Mule.
